What is US Dollar (USD)

The US Dollar (USD) is the official currency of the United States and is widely recognized as one of the most stable currencies in the world. Denoted by the symbol "$" and established in 1792, the US Dollar is not only used in America but also serves as a global currency in many international transactions. It is the primary reserve currency for many countries, which means that other nations hold reserves of USD for international trade and investment. The dollar is divided into 100 smaller units called cents.

With its dominance in the global market, the US Dollar plays a crucial role in economic stability and international finance. The exchange rate between the US Dollar and other currencies fluctuates based on various factors, including economic indicators, geopolitical situations, and market sentiment. As a result, converting USD to other currencies, such as the Samoa Tala, depends on the current exchange rate, which you can find on various financial websites or through currency exchange services.

What is Samoa Tala (WST)

The Samoa Tala (WST) is the official currency of Samoa, a beautiful island nation in the South Pacific. Denoted by the symbol "T" or "WS$", the Tala was introduced in 1967, replacing the Samoan Pound. The currency is further divided into 100 sene, just like the US Dollar, which aids in making simple calculations.

Samoa is known for its lush landscapes, rich cultural heritage, and vibrant communities, and its currency reflects the national pride and identity. The Tala is important not only for local trade but also for tourism, given that many visitors flock to Samoa each year. Because the economy is often influenced by agriculture, remittances, and tourism, the exchange rate between the Samoa Tala and foreign currencies can be quite dynamic.
